Indian student captured by Ukraine joined Russian army to avoid drug charges, says mother
Sahil Majothi, an Indian student from Gujarat, has reportedly joined the Russian army to evade potential jail time related to drug charges. Ukraine war briefing: Latest refinery strike shows ‘no safe places in Russia’s deep rear’
NegativeWorld Affairs
Ukrainian drones have targeted the Bashneft oil refinery in Ufa, located 1,400 kilometers from the Ukrainian border, marking a significant escalation in the ongoing conflict. This strike, which resulted in explosions and a fire, underscores the vulnerability of Russian infrastructure even deep within its territory. Ukrainian President Zelenskyy has also suggested that former President Trump could play a role in facilitating peace in Ukraine, drawing parallels to his Middle East efforts. ‘Pawns in Putin’s war game’: African women lured into drone factories
NegativeWorld Affairs
Recent reports reveal that Russia is luring young women from Africa into dangerous drone-assembling factories under false pretenses. These women are being coerced to work on Shahed-136 kamikaze drones in areas heavily bombed by Ukraine.
